Demographics details for Camden, OH vs Hutchinson, KS
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Camden, OH vs Hutchinson, KS.
Data | Camden | Hutchinson |
---|---|---|
Population | 1,973 | 39,699 |
Median Age | 45.1 years | 38.4 years |
Median Income | $49,667 | $55,265 |
Married Families | 44.0% | 36.0% |
Poverty Level | 12% | 10% |
Unemployment Rate | 3.5 | 4.0 |
Population Comparison: Camden vs Hutchinson
- The population in Hutchinson is higher at 39,699, compared to 1,973 in Camden.
- Residents in Camden have a higher median age of 45.1 years compared to 38.4 years in Hutchinson.
- Hutchinson has a higher median income of $55,265, compared to $49,667 in Camden.
- A higher percentage of married families is found in Camden at 44.0% compared to 36.0% in Hutchinson.
- Camden has a higher poverty level at 12% compared to 10% in Hutchinson.
- Hutchinson has a higher unemployment rate at 4.0% compared to 3.5% in Camden.
